Reasons for Doing This Study:In vitro diagnostic tests performed on biological samples (blood, urine, saliva, spinal fluid and DNA) diagnose various diseases or assess health conditions. The information provided by IVD tests enable decision making for health care providers.
Due to recent rapid technological advancements and automation, the range and complexity of diagnostic tests have increased significantly. Disease detection is now possible before the appearance of symptoms, predicting beneficial and adverse treatment outcomes. The growing focus on point-of-care (POC) diagnostics leads to the development of compact and portable analyzers. As more IVD tests become compatible with POC environments, healthcare providers may take advantage of evolving IVDs to effectively treat life-threatening illness, optimizing healthcare delivery.
